hairpin in Japanese
hairpin in Japanese is ヘアピン — hairpin means a thin U-shaped pin used to hold hair in place.
hairpin in Japanese
ヘアピン
Pronounced: heapin
A pin or fastener for the hair.
What does "hairpin" mean?
-
noun A thin U-shaped pin used to hold hair in place.
"She secured her bun with two hairpins."
-
noun A very sharp bend in a road, shaped like a hairpin.
"The mountain road was full of tight hairpins."
